Subject[PATCH 3.16 023/305] PM / Runtime: Fix error path in pm_runtime_force_resume()
3.16.37-rc1 review patch.  If anyone has any objections, please let me know.

------------------

From: Ulf Hansson <ulf.hansson@linaro.org>

commit 0ae3aeefabbeef26294e7a349b51f1c761d46c9f upstream.

As pm_runtime_set_active() may fail because the device's parent isn't
active, we can end up executing the ->runtime_resume() callback for the
device when it isn't allowed.

Fix this by invoking pm_runtime_set_active() before running the callback
and let's also deal with the error code.

drivers/base/power/runtime.c | 9 +++++++--
1 file changed, 7 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

--- a/drivers/base/power/runtime.c
+++ b/drivers/base/power/runtime.c
@@ -1474,11 +1474,16 @@ int pm_runtime_force_resume(struct devic
goto out;
}

- ret = callback(dev);
+ ret = pm_runtime_set_active(dev);
if (ret)
goto out;

- pm_runtime_set_active(dev);
+ ret = callback(dev);
+ if (ret) {
+ pm_runtime_set_suspended(dev);
+ goto out;
+ }
+
pm_runtime_mark_last_busy(dev);
out:
pm_runtime_enable(dev);
